Support Beam Repair in Kansas City, KS
Support beam repair services involve assessing and restoring the structural integrity of load-bearing beams within residential properties. These services typically address issues such as sagging floors, cracked or warped beams, and signs of wood rot or termite damage. Property owners often seek support beam repairs when noticing uneven flooring, doors or windows that stick, or other indications that the foundation or framing may be compromised. Proper evaluation and timely intervention can help prevent further damage and maintain the safety and stability of a home.
Before requesting support beam repair, homeowners should gather information about the visible signs of damage, the age of the building, and any previous structural concerns. Understanding the extent of the damage and whether there are underlying issues like foundation settlement or moisture problems can help determine the appropriate scope of work. Consulting with a professional can provide clarity on necessary repairs, potential costs, and the best approach to restore the structural support of the property effectively.

Support Beam Repair Questions
What are support beam repairs? Support beam repairs involve fixing or replacing beams that provide structural support to a building's foundation or framing system.
When is support beam repair needed? Repairs are typically needed when there are signs of sagging floors, cracks in walls, or uneven settling of the property.
What types of support beams can be repaired? Both wood and steel support beams can be repaired or reinforced depending on the specific structural needs.
How can property owners identify a support beam issue? Visible symptoms like wall cracks, door or window misalignment, and uneven flooring may indicate support beam problems.
